Why emissions systems matter
Modern diesel vehicles use Selective Catalytic Reduction (SCR) systems with urea-based fluid (commonly called AdBlue) and NOx sensors to cut harmful nitrogen oxides. When functioning correctly, these systems reduce pollution, protect public health, and keep your vehicle compliant with regulations—often with minimal impact on drivability.
Legal and financial risks
Deleting or disabling emissions components can:
- Trigger non-compliance with road laws and MOT/inspection standards
- Invalidate warranties and insurance coverage
- Lead to higher long-term costs due to engine damage or ECU fault cascades
- Increase emissions and environmental impact

Smart diagnostics: fix the cause, not the code
Common drivability complaints—limp mode, warning lights, or excessive regeneration—often stem from issues that can be resolved legitimately:
- Crystallization in the injector or lines causing poor dosing
- Failed tank heaters leading to cold-weather faults
- Sensor drift or wiring corrosion causing inaccurate readings
- Outdated ECU software mismanaging SCR or regeneration cycles
A methodical approach—scan, verify live data, inspect hardware, confirm updates—typically restores performance without legal risk.
Ownership checklist
- Keep AdBlue topped with spec-compliant fluid; avoid contamination
- Follow scheduled services for SCR, DPF, and related sensors
- Address warning lights promptly to prevent derates and further damage
- Document repairs and software updates for warranty and resale value
